About Elvis.co.uk
Elvis.co.uk has been around since 1996, when the internet was just a baby. Over the years we’ve organised or promoted many Elvis events, including:
- Party in the Park: At Pride Park Football Stadium, with special guest Elvis bodyguard Sonny West.
- Elvis Cruise UK: Onboard the Independence of the Seas in her inagural season.
- TCB Elvis Cruises: Several European cruises, with guests that have included Priscilla Presley, Elvis’ girlfriend of Linda Thompson and members of Elvis’ TCB Band.
- VIP Memphis: Specialist tours to Memphis and Bad Nauheim
- Arena Travel: Specialist tours to Bad Nauheim and an Elvis Cruise with Fred Olsen Cruise Lines to Memphis Mansion in Randers.
Elvis.co.uk are proud supporters of Memphis Mansion in Randers.

Editor: Julie Yeardye
Elvis.co.uk is owned and edited by Julie Yeardye. Julie has sold over 100,000 books on Elvis.
Her published work includes:
- Elvis Fashion, From Memphis to Las Vegas (Universe USA – with Graceland) Julie was given unprecedented access to the Elvis Presley Estate archives to complete this book, which received the first of many glowing reviews on the front page of the New York Times Style Section and a six-page colour spread in the Independent Magazine in the UK. This book sold out globally.
- Travellers Las Vegas (Thomas Cook Publishing – three editions) Essential travel information for UK visitors, sold in bookstores and Thomas Cook travel shops.
- Don’t Forget Me – The Eddie Cochran Story (Mainstream UK, Billboard USA) Co-written with musician Darrel Higham, our first review appeared as a full page in the Sunday Times magazine and after the book was first released in hardback, it has since been released in paperback in the UK, published by Billboard in the USA.
- The Official Elvis Presley Commemorative Album (Virgin Publishing) Reaching the Top 40 bestsellers list within a few days of launch, this book sold over 77,000 copies.
